Understanding IELTS Test Types
Before diving into the particular test dates, it is necessary to understand the two kinds of IELTS tests offered:
IELTS Academic: This test is intended for those who are looking for greater education or expert registration in an English-speaking environment.

Both tests examine 4 essential language abilities: listening, reading, writing, and speaking.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)What is the minimum rating needed for IELTS?
While there is no universal minimum rating, a lot of universities and companies typically search for a score of 6.0-7.5, depending upon the program or position.
For how long is the IELTS rating legitimate?
IELTS scores are legitimate for two years from the date of the test. Make certain to use within this duration.
Can I alter my test date after registration?
Yes, you can change your test date, but you should do so a minimum of 5 weeks before the test. A fee may apply.
Exist any age constraints for taking the IELTS?
There are no specific age restrictions to take the IELTS. Nevertheless, prospects should be at least 16 years old to sit for the test.
How can I send my IELTS scores to organizations?
Prospects can select approximately 5 institutions to send their ratings at the time of registration, and extra institutions can be added for a fee after the test.
